Hi Jeff,
Following our discussion, my colleague Yang Erkun proposed an alternative
solution: using the nfsd_mutex to prevent concurrency between
initialization/destruction and usage of client_tracking_ops.
Both our previous approaches (delayed pointer assignment and the
initialization flag) still leave a window where the issue could occur.
For example, after validating client_tracking_ops as non-NULL but before
invoking its callbacks, the pointer could be set to NULL during teardown.
I've prototyped the nfsd_mutex approach and confirmed it resolves the
problem. What are your thoughts on this solution?

On Tue, 2025-05-13 at 15:43 +0800, Li Lingfeng wrote:
Checking whether tracking callbacks can be called based on whether
nn->client_tracking_ops is NULL may lead to callbacks being invoked
before tracking initialization completes, causing resource access
violations (UAF, NULL pointer dereference). Examples:
1) nfsd4_client_tracking_init
// set nn->client_tracking_ops
nfsd4_cld_tracking_init
nfs4_cld_state_init
nn->reclaim_str_hashtbl = kmalloc_array
... // error path, goto err
nfs4_cld_state_shutdown
kfree(nn->reclaim_str_hashtbl)
write_v4_end_grace
nfsd4_end_grace
nfsd4_record_grace_done
nfsd4_cld_grace_done
nfs4_release_reclaim
nn->reclaim_str_hashtbl[i]
// UAF
// clear nn->client_tracking_ops
2) nfsd4_client_tracking_init
// set nn->client_tracking_ops
nfsd4_cld_tracking_init
write_v4_end_grace
nfsd4_end_grace
nfsd4_record_grace_done
nfsd4_cld_grace_done
alloc_cld_upcall
cn = nn->cld_net
spin_lock // cn->cn_lock
// NULL deref
// error path, skip init pipe
__nfsd4_init_cld_pipe
cn = kzalloc
nn->cld_net = cn
// clear nn->client_tracking_ops
After nfsd mounts, users can trigger grace_done callbacks via
/proc/fs/nfsd/v4_end_grace. If resources are uninitialized or freed
in error paths, this causes access violations.
Instead of adding locks for specific resources(e.g., reclaim_str_hashtbl),
introducing a flag to indicate whether tracking initialization has
completed and checking this flag before invoking callbacks may be better.

The problem seems real (theoretically at least), but I'm not a fan of
this fix.
If the problem is as you say, then why not just delay the setting of
the client_tracking_ops until there is a method that works. IOW, set a
temporary variable with an ops pointer and only assign
client_tracking_ops at the end of the function/
Would that also fix this issue?
